    Brixton Cromwell 1200 vs Suzuki V-Strom 800 DE

    Should you buy Brixton Motorcycles Cromwell 1200 or Suzuki V-Strom 800 DE Find out which bike is best for you - compare the two models on the basis of their price, mileage, features, colours and other specs. Brixton Motorcycles Cromwell 1200 price in is Rs 7,83,999 (ex-showroom price) whereas the Suzuki V-Strom 800 DE price in is Rs 11,00,763 (ex-showroom). The engine in the Cromwell 1200 makes 83 PS and 108 Nm . On the other hand, the power and torque of V-Strom 800 DE stand at 84.3 PS and 78 Nm respectively. Brixton Motorcycles offers the Cromwell 1200 in 5 colours whereas the Suzuki V-Strom 800 DE comes in 3 colours. Out of 4 user reviews, V-Strom 800 DE scores 4.3 whereas the Brixton Motorcycles Cromwell 1200 tallies 3.8 out of 5 based on 3 user reviews..The Brixton Motorcycles Cromwell 1200 Mileage is around 21.7 kmpl, while the Suzuki V-Strom 800 DE Mileage is around 22.7 kmpl.

                Pros & Cons

                • Pros
                • Cons
                • Brixton Cromwell 1200

                  • The retro design and styling have been well executed
                  • The twin-cylinder engine is refined and vibrations are minimal
                  • Pirelli Phantom Sportscomp tyres offer good grip

                  Suzuki V-Strom 800 DE

                  • The engine offers good power and performance for both touring and offroading
                  • The vertically stacked LED headlight setup looks nice
                  • The adjustable windscreen offers good wind protection while touring
                • Brixton Cromwell 1200

                  • Misses out on turn-by-turn navigation
                  • The number of dealerships and service centers are limited

                  Suzuki V-Strom 800 DE

                  • The plastic engine bash plate looks quite cheap
